subject: Choosing The Right Dentist [print this page]


Choosing the right dentist in Pennsylvania is very essential as it eventually affects your requirement of maintaining good oral health. You can find numerous dentists in Pennsylvania just by browsing through local phonebook; however, selecting the dentist requires proper consideration, and if you opt for a random dentist then chances are that it would not do any good. Therefore, how should you select an appropriate dentist? Well, you should always choose the dentist as per your specific needs.

First thing, you should always keep in mind that the dentist you choose in Pennsylvania is licensed and has good dental education. You need to make sure that they have a valid dental license. Depending on your dental needs, you should consult the appropriate dentist who can be either a Doctor of Dental Medicine or a Doctor of Dental Surgery. This brings us to an important point; what are your specific dental needs? Are you seeking for a general dentist or do you have specific oral problem that needs to be fixed? You may also have a need for tooth reshaping or teeth whitening, which require services of special cosmetic dentist.

If you need to choose a general dentist then make sure to choose the one who you can trust and makes you feel comfortable in the dentist chair. A general dentist can perform various dental procedures such as dental bridging, dental filling / restoration, diagnosis and identifying specific problem and remedy for such problems, root canal therapy and much more. In addition, they can also recommend medications like painkillers, antibiotics, sedatives, etc. that are required for medical treatment.

As far as a general dentist is concerned, you can choose any well-known dentist. You can find several people who can recommend good dentists with whom they have previously had their oral health examined; however, things become little difficult when it comes to choosing cosmetic dentist as only few people require their services. In such situations, to choose the right cosmetic dentist, the following points might come in handy:

1)Inquire about their cosmetic dentistry education, training, and specialty.

2)Ask the well-known general dentist if they can refer to a good cosmetic dentist.

3)It is always a good idea to know how long a particular cosmetic dentist has been in business. This will help to ascertain the amount of experience they have.

4)Always avoid cosmetic dentists who say that they are licensed, because there is no specific license for cosmetic dentistry.

5)Finally, it is always good to know how much they will charge for a particular service.
